Collocations with time

These are words often used in combination with time.

allotted time
Failure to complete the testing in the allotted time period reduced the sample to 99 subjects.
amount of time
The aim of this research was to explore the amount of time available for intervention with a mass vaccination campaign.
ample time
Ample time must be allocated for the surgery.
appointed time
We will be there at the appointed time, hopefully.
approximate time
The years indicate the approximate time when the corresponding speakers developed their speech patterns.
borrowed time
As much as the republic lived on borrowed money, it lived even more on borrowed time.
brief time
In this example, a brief time interval is sufficient to build the complete graph without approximation.
commuting time
It would cut commuting time from 50 minutes to 19 minutes.
